Onida is a locality in Sully County, South Dakota, United States. It is a small community with a population of 644. The population density is 378.0 people per km². Onida is located at 44.7080°N, 100.0598°W. It observes the Central Time (America/Chicago) timezone. ZIP code: 57564.
Onida sits on the expansive South Dakota prairie, a place where the horizon stretches with an almost audacious breadth, meeting a sky that can shift from the palest robin's egg blue to the deepest, bruised violet in the span of an afternoon. It lies 92.9 miles west-south-west of Aberdeen, SD (from Aberdeen, SD: bearing 236°T), and is situated 27.5 miles north-north-east of Pierre.
